Reversal of protein-losing enteropathy in a child with Fontan circulation is correlated with central venous pressure after heart transplantation

D Holmgren et al. Pediatr Transplant. 2001 Apr.

Abstract

We report on the reversal of protein-losing enteropathy (PLE) after heart transplantation (HTx) in a 10-yr-old boy with Fontan circulation, previously treated unsuccessfully with heparin for several months. The protein loss continued immediately after the Tx. During the following month, however, a gradual decrease in protein loss was observed, which correlated with a decrease in the inferior vena cava (IVC) pressure. The patient is doing well with a normal serum albumin level and a normal IVC pressure, 2 yr after Tx.
